Forward security editable blockchain construction method suitable for alliance chain

A forward security, construction method technology, applied in the field of blockchain, can solve problems such as trapdoor key management and secure computing collision

Active Publication Date: 2020-08-11
SOUTHWEST JIAOTONG UNIV
View PDF7 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0012] Aiming at the above-mentioned deficiencies in the prior art, the present invention provides a forward-safe editable block chain construction

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Forward security editable blockchain construction method suitable for alliance chain
  • Forward security editable blockchain construction method suitable for alliance chain
  • Forward security editable blockchain construction method suitable for alliance chain

Examples

Experimental program
Comparison scheme
Effect test

Example Embodiment

[0080] The specific embodiments of the present invention are described below so that those skilled in the art can understand the present invention, but it should be clear that the present invention is not limited to the scope of the specific embodiments. For those of ordinary skill in the art, as long as various changes Within the spirit and scope of the present invention defined and determined by the appended claims, these changes are obvious, and all inventions and creations using the concept of the present invention are included in the protection list.

[0081] like figure 1 As shown, the forward secure editable block chain construction method suitable for alliance chain includes the following steps:

[0082] S1. System initialization: generate system parameters, trapdoor key and public key of Chameleon hash function, and calculate and distribute secret shares;

[0083] S2. Determine whether a block needs to be added, if so, proceed to step S3, otherwise proceed to step S4...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a forward security editable blockchain construction method suitable for an alliance chain. The method comprises the following steps: S1, initializing a system; S2, judging whether a block needs to be added or not, if so, entering the step S3, and otherwise, entering the step S4; S3, adding blocks by acquiring hash values; S4, judging whether historical content on an existing block needs to be modified or not, if yes, entering the step S5, and otherwise, entering the step S6; S5, modifying the content of the historical block on the blockchain through the collision valueof the chameleon hash function of the to-be-modified block; S6, updating the secret share of the alliance chain participating user, and completing forward editing of one updating period. According tothe method, the trap door secret key is stored in a distributed manner by adopting a secret sharing technology, and compared with a secure multi-party computing protocol, the structure of computing collision in the method not only protects the trap door secret key and the secret share from being leaked, but also has fewer interaction times and lower computing overhead.

Description

technical field [0001] The invention relates to the field of block chains, in particular to a forward-safe editable block chain construction method suitable for alliance chains. Background technique [0002] Blockchain is a distributed shared ledger technology that uses a consensus algorithm to generate data, uses a chain structure to store data, and uses a cryptographic algorithm to ensure data security. It realizes point-to-point transactions in a distributed network without trusted nodes. Function. Because the blockchain has the advantages of trustlessness, decentralization, time series data, security and credibility, and solves the problems of poor reliability and low security in the traditional centralized model, it has received widespread attention. With its many advantages, blockchain has developed rapidly, from blockchain 1.0 represented by Bitcoin, to blockchain 2.0 represented by Ethereum, which introduces smart contracts, to dedicated to providing services for al...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L9/08H04L9/06H04L29/08
CPCH04L9/085H04L9/0891H04L9/0894H04L9/0643H04L67/1097H04L9/50
Inventor 张文芳巢锐王小敏马征
Owner SOUTHWEST JIAOTONG U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products